JUSTICE HEMANT GUPTA) Date: 09-03-2017 The challenge in the present Letters Patent Appeal is to an order passed by the learned Single Bench on 28.02.2017 whereby the functioning of the elected candidate, i.e., the appellant, consequent to the removal of the writ applicant, was stayed pending final hearing of the Writ Application.

2. Admittedly, in an election conducted after removal of the writ applicant, the appellant is a successful candidate. Whether the writ applicant succeeds against his removal is to be finally decided but the relief claimed finally cannot be granted by virtue of an interim order as the relief is the ultimate relief which can be granted in the Writ Application. Therefore, by virtue of an interim order, the main Writ Petition cannot be decided. Still further, an elected candidate cannot be made non-functional by virtue of an interim order. The question of valid removal of the writ applicant is yet to be finally decided by the Writ Court.

3. Consequently, we set aside the order passed by the learned Single Bench on 28.02.2017. The appellant will continue to discharge his duties as elected Chief Councillor of Nagar Parishad,

Patna High Court LPA No.451 of 2017 dt.09-03-2017 3/3 Bettiah till the final decision of the Writ Application in accordance with law.
